How Much Do Double Glazing Repairs Cost?

If your double glazing mists, this could mean that it's time to seal it. This will improve its energy efficiency and reduce the amount of condensation between the panes.

The cost of window repairs could vary greatly depending on the type of material and nature of the issue. A frame made of uPVC, aluminium frame, or timber frame can be equipped with standard float or special glass.

Cost of Window Replacement

A new window installation is a big investment. However, it can improve the value of your home's resale and curb appeal, while also saving you money on your energy bills. You can pick from a variety of different styles and materials depending on your budget.

There are a myriad of other upgrades that you can add to your window replacement to make it more energy efficient. This includes weather stripping (applying foam or rubber tubes on the edges of the window) as well as laminated glass and low-e coatings. These will reduce the loss of heat by as much as 50 percent and help keep your home cooler on hot days.

Consider re-sealing the trim, siding or drywall around windows. These could add to the total cost of your project however professionals can provide you with a precise estimate after conducting a thorough inspection.

The size of your window will also impact the total costs. Replacing or repairing windows that are larger will cost more than smaller ones. And if your windows are made from a more difficult material or are older models that have been discontinued it is possible to shell out extra for parts.

Another factor that could increase your double glazing repairs cost is whether or not you're replacing the entire window unit. Replacing just one pane of glass can be cheaper than replacing an entire window. However, it still requires special tools and knowledge.

It is generally recommended to engage a professional to handle the replacement of your window particularly if it's a larger or more complicated window. These professionals are equipped with all the tools and equipment needed to install your window properly and efficiently. Window replacement is an excellent method to increase the resale value of your home and increase energy efficiency, however it's not always possible for older homes. In these cases window repair is an option to prolong the life span of your existing windows.

Cost of Replacement Gaskets

The cost of replacing window seals is determined by various factors. The type of gasket material, for example, can impact its effectiveness. A gasket that is made of a brush for instance, is great for draught proofing purposes, but does not offer the same longevity as silicone or a felt gasket. The size of the window also impacts the cost, as larger windows are more expensive to fix than smaller ones. The thermal seal between the two glass panes of a double-glazed window is essential to its insulation properties. A damaged seal may cause leakage of water or air. This can lead to cold spots and expensive costs. However an easy window gasket replacement can improve the comfort of your home and reduce your cooling and heating bills.

The window unit as well as the fittings attached to it will determine the repair costs, whether you have a uPVC frame, an aluminum frame or a wood frame. The frame could be made of regular floating glass or specialized glass and the hardware could be standard or anti-theft hinges and handles. The sealed units themselves might be simple insulating glass, or a hybrid insulating unit that has low-e and internal grid glass.

The best way to keep your windows in good shape is to check them regularly especially prior to winter arrives. Caulk any gaps you see between the window sash, and the glass panes. This will provide an extra layer to your protection. This can also help to maintain the insulating integrity of your window.

It's worth considering the cost of replacing a window when it's difficult to open. This involves removing the sash, and then removing the IGU (insulated glazing unit). The IGU can then be taken to an expert glass fabricator and replaced. The sash needs to be rebuilt and the window put back in the frame. A new window will cost more than fixing an older one, but the investment will pay off in lower energy costs.

Cost of Replacement Seals

Over time, your double-glazed windows could begin to show signs of wear and wear and tear. This could be in the form of leaks or cracks, or even misting. Most of these issues are easily repaired by an expert. Certain problems are more serious than others and might require repair instead of replacement.

Whether you're looking to replace one glass window or a complete frame the cost for your window repair will depend on the materials and designs of the frames and glass. The most effective way to get a quote is to call a local expert for an estimate. Based on your requirements you can choose to tint your windows or standard, and decide whether you require laminated or toughened glass.

If your double-glazed windows are getting old It's a good idea to consider replacing them. Windows that are newer are more energy efficient and will help you reduce your carbon footprint and utility bills. They also look beautiful in your home!

Double glazing is available in uPVC or aluminium, and also timber. They can be made using float glass, specialised glass, anti-theft hinges, handles, locks and even security films. These elements can affect the cost of double glazing repairs, particularly when parts have to be replaced.

The main reason to have your double-glazed windows repaired is the possibility of water damage. Moisture can cause rotting of the frames and cause health issues such as asthma as well as respiratory infections, allergies and asthma. Making sure that your double-glazed windows are repaired as soon as possible is the best way to avoid this from happening.

The most common problem with double glazed windows is the gap between the two glass panes becoming cloudy, known as "blown windows". This happens when the seal breaks opening up to allow air to get through. The gap can be repaired by using a sealing kit, which is priced approximately PS60 up to PS350. It's much less expensive than replacing the entire window.

Replacement Glass Cost

The cost of replacing glass can vary greatly based on the kind of window you have. Laminated glass is more expensive, but it's also stronger and more energy efficient. It's also less likely shatter than the traditional single-pane glass. Laminated glass reduces noise and blocks UV rays that are harmful to the environment. It will also help to reduce heating and cooling costs by creating an airtight seal.

In general, replacing double-paned windows costs between $200 and $600. This is due to the fact that the insulated glass requires more work and special tools. Single-pane flat glass is the least expensive to replace, but it's also more susceptible to breaking and less energy efficient.

Aside from the cost of glass replacement homeowners also have to think about any additional costs or add-ons. This includes window reglazing, and other options for customization. Repairs to glass on the door cost between $150 and $275 on average. This type of glass is usually used on doors that are exterior and provides protection against snow and debris that is blown by wind.

Glazing windows typically costs $250 to $500 on an average. It involves removing old putty from the glass and then applying fresh putty to make an airtight seal. Window reglazing is a great option for older homes with wooden, aluminum, or vinyl frames. It can help lower energy costs as it keeps an airtight sealing and protects the frame from damage caused by moisture.

When calculating the cost for double glazing repairs, it is important to also consider the price of replacement parts. You will also need to replace a damaged hinge or door handle. While this isn't included in the total cost of window repair it is crucial to take into account the cost of these parts when budgeting for the project. Remember that replacing your entire window will save you money over the long term since it's an investment in a sturdy and energy-efficient replacement that can last decades. Moreover, you may be qualified for a tax credit by installing a energy-efficient window.
